Output 75d812d334d82c0d4f43a0719e7e7b46bce74a40fa86cad36ce95c6d24e11e2e:0

value
503499
script pubkey
OP_0 OP_PUSHBYTES_20 89e58107333a7e2bc4229d4322b20b72ae900978
address
bc1q38jczpen8flzh3pzn4pj9vstw2hfqztctnzxcz
transaction
75d812d334d82c0d4f43a0719e7e7b46bce74a40fa86cad36ce95c6d24e11e2e
confirmations
172121
spent
true